My current visit however, yielded me with new bags (surprised I didn’t hoard pouches again haha) from FYH. The loot: FYH’s version of the environmentally friendly bags. Which I sooo love because they’re not like your usual garden variety enviro- friendly bags.

I super love the patchwork design in different fabrics/ leather. I think this is what really makes the bag very attractive. Not to mention light– which is something of a must for a rheumatism- laden baghag like me hahahaha *old age you know haha*. Priced at Php 650 each (and makes the perfect Christmas present!!)

The enviro- friendly tote comes in black or white. I chose the black 😉

FYH also has cute laptop cases for only Php 350, and their bag pouches/ cosmetic cases starting at just Php 220. I think what draws me to FYH is their choice of fabrics and prints. I just looove their prints!

Follow Your Heart is at 2/F Market! Market! Mall in Fort Bonifacio (tel. 758-2239), and can also be found at Glorietta 1 and Glorietta 3.
